Rivers Conservation Plan
The Poquessing Creek Rivers Conservation Plan (RCP) was funded by a grant from DCNR and completed in 2007. Based on information collected from a diverse array of stakeholders, the plan presents a number of ways to improve not only the creek, but quality of life for residents as well.

Comprehensive Characterization Report
Completed in 2010, the Comprehensive Characterization Report (CCR) for the Poquessing Creek Watershed contains detailed technical information about land use, geology, soils, topography, demographics, meteorology, hydrology, water quality, ecology, fluvial geomorphology and pollutant loads in the watershed.

Act 167 Plan
The Poquessing Creek Watershed Act 167 Plan was completed in 2012 under the advisement of the Watershed Plan Advisory Committee. The main objective of the plan is to control stormwater runoff on a watershed basis rather than on a site-by-site basis, taking into account how development and land cover in one part of the watershed will affect stormwater runoff in all other parts of the watershed.
